扩展磁盘大小,一般情况下会使用增加一块硬盘,然后添加到 LVM 卷组中的方式来完成,VMware 提供了一个动态扩展磁盘大小的方法,可以快速简洁的扩展分区容量。折腾前请先备份数据,数据无价!
这里需要为 /dev/sda2
中的 LVM 卷组扩展容量,原有磁盘大小为 20GB。
扩展 /dev/sda2 容量
关闭虚拟服务器,在 VMware 中扩展磁盘容量。
开机进入系统后,发现 /dev/sda
已经扩展到 40GB 大小,但是 /dev/sda2
依旧是 19.5G 的大小。使用 fdisk
命令扩展磁盘。
1
2
3
4
5
6fdisk /dev/sda
d 2 #删除sda2
n 2 #重新创建sda2,注意开始的块编号要与原来的一致
w
partprobe /dev/sda2 #重新读取分区表
CentOS 默认没有 partprobe
,可以使用 yum install parted
安装,如果没有生效,需要手动重启服务器。这里可以看到 sda2
已经成功扩展为 39.5GB,但是 LVM 卷组还是原有的 18.5GB。
扩展 LVM 卷组
1
2
3
4
5# 扩展PV大小
lvm pvresize /dev/sda2
# 扩展LV大小
lvextend -l +100%FREE /dev/VolGroup/lv_root
resize2fs -p /dev/VolGroup/lv_root
可以看到 lv_root
已经成功扩展到 40G。
本文链接:https://www.kinber.cn/post/4151.html 转载需授权!
推荐本站淘宝优惠价购买喜欢的宝贝: